ποΈ How To Apply Online
- Visit the official Skill India Digital Hub website: skillindiadigital.gov.in.
- Navigate to the βHall Ticketβ section for the 2026 CBT examinations.
- Input your required details including PRN Number and Date of Birth.
- Receive an OTP on your registered mobile number and enter it for verification.
- Your admit card details will be displayed. Verify all information.
- Download the CBT Hall Ticket PDF.
- Print the admit card for examination day.
